— Sound familiar?
Why is getting a site online such a headache?
These are the four that leave construction sites struggling for connection.
Problem 01
No broadband on a new site
Fixed lines can take weeks or are not available at all, but the site office needs to be working from day one, not next month.
Problem 02
Patchy, unreliable connection
A consumer dongle or someone’s phone hotspot does not hold up for a site office full of people who need to be online all day.
Problem 03
Site cut off from the office
Without a proper link, the site cannot reach office systems and files, so people work around it with email and USB sticks.
Problem 04
Insecure, open setups
A consumer router thrown in to get online fast leaves the site, and your systems, exposed, with no real security behind it.

Construction site connectivity: your questions, answered
How do you get a construction site online quickly?
When a fixed line is slow to install or unavailable, we use 4G, 5G or satellite to get the site office working straight away, then bring in a fixed line later if it makes sense. The goal is simple: the site is properly online from day one, not weeks in.
What if there is no broadband at the site?
That is the normal starting point on a new site. We use mobile (4G and 5G) or satellite connectivity to get you online where there is no fixed line, sized for the number of people and how the site office works, so it actually holds up all day.
Can you connect the site to our office systems?
Yes, and securely. We join the site back to your office systems and files over a secure link, so the site team can reach what they need and work from the same place as the office, instead of working around it with email and USB sticks.
Is site Wi-Fi secure?
It is when it is set up properly. We put in a real, secured site network rather than an open consumer router, so being online does not leave the site, or your wider systems, exposed. Security is part of the setup, not an afterthought.
Can connectivity move with us between sites?
Yes. Mobile and satellite connectivity in particular can be stood down at the end of a job and moved to the next site, so you are not starting from scratch every time a project begins.
